Has anyone used mbed on WYSE D10 thin clients that network to a Windows server?

A couple of our large PC labs were recently updated with WYSE D10 thin cloud clients. These connect over the network to a large Windows server cluster. The USB setup is a bit tricky since it does this data transfer over the network to get to the Windows OS running on the server. Standard USB Flash drives work OK. At first, mbed only got power and Windows did not see the mbed flash drive at all. So far, after playing around a bit with the USB options it has I can only read the mbed Flash, but not write to it. After some additional work, it now tries to write to the mbed flash, but winds up messing up the directory and you have to reformat the mbed flash drive to fix it so that it even works back on a regular PC.
